Primary Source Databases             Print Page
  
 

Primary sources in American Studies for W and M students and Faculty

19th Century U.S. Newspapers Cover-to-cover digital facsimile images of both full pages and clipped articles for hundreds of 19th century U.S. newspapers.

 

African American Poetry 1760-1900 2,500 poems written by African-Americans Based on William French's bibliography, Afro-American Poetry and Drama 1760-1975.

 

African American Song Late 19th-Late 20th c. Features tracks of great historical recordings including jazz, blues, gospel, ragtime and folk.

 

American Broadsides and Ephemera Fully searchable facsimile images of approximately 15,000 broadsides printed between 1820 and 1900 and 15,000 pieces of ephemera printed between 1760 and 1900. Includes clipper ship sailing cards, early trade cards, bill heads, theater and music programs, stock certificates, menus and invitations documenting civic, political and private celebrations.

 

American Periodical Series Digitized images of over 1,100 American magazines and journals originating between 1740-1900.

 

American Poetry Over 40,350 poems by 209 poets.

 

America's Historical Newspapers Over 1,000 newspapers published between 1690-1922.

 

Early American Imprints Series I Evans 1639-1800 Books, pamphlets, broadsides, and other imprints from 17th and 18th century America.

 

Early American Imprints Series II American books, pamphlets, broadsides, and other imprints from 1801-1819.

 

HarpWeek Harper's Weekly 1857-1912 including all text, cartoons, editorials and ads.

 

Los Angeles Times 1881-1986 searchable page images.

 

New York Times 1851-2005 Searchable page-image articles.

 

Washington Post 1887-1991 Fully searchable articles and pages.
